Tamper detection and response deactivation technique
Abstract:
A self-powering tamper detection system architecture includes a power source, a tamper detector configured to mechanically actuate a tamper switch when a tamper event occurs, a tamper switch electrically connected to the power source and mechanically connected to the tamper detector, a tamper unlock system configured to provide a tamper unlock signal when an authorized maintenance condition exists, a tamper controller configured to produce a tamper response when the tamper event is identified, and to not produce the tamper response when the tamper unlock signal is provided, and program memory configured to store program data. The tamper response produces a disruption of the program data.
